How to pack and ship comic books properly and safely?

1 answer
2024-10-02 23:16

The key to packing and shipping comic books is careful handling. Place the comics in plastic sleeves and then sandwich them between cardboard to prevent bending. Label the package as 'fragile' and provide clear shipping instructions. Also, consider tracking the package to ensure it arrives safely.
